> Wrong, your bootcamp part may in deed be impacted.  Upgrading mac OS will 
> cause bootcamp and it's associated windows drivers to be updated.  If this 
> happens, windows may decide you have installed on a new computer and 
> deactivate itself.  This happens to my clients occasionally.  Use magical 
> jellybean keyfinder to retrieve and back up your windows product key and make 
> sure that you have an activation count left on your windows.  Also, if you 
> are running a screen reader such as jaws for windows that uses hardware 
> activation, make sure you have it's registration nailed down as well.

>>> Yep, you can upgrade independently (yay Apple!) Just go to the App Store, 
>>> find and download Maverix, and follow the instructions. The download is 
>>> over 5gb, so have a solid internet connection and some time to kill. Your 
>>> Bootcamp should not be affected at all, though it is always, always, always 
>>> strongly recommended that you make a backup of important files just in 
>>> case. Personally, I just went ahead and dug up an old USB hard drive, then 
>>> used Time Machine to copy my Mac's hard drive. Now, if something goes 
>>> terribly wrong (it sholdn't, but if it does) I have a complete backup and 
>>> can be up and running in no time. A full backup also gives you the option 
>>> of doing a clean install, though I am not sure exactly how that works.
